What Is Hypnosis? Hypnosis is one of the most ancient and respected medical practices known to man. It has lasted through the centuries because it is a natural state of consciousness that we all experience to various degrees on a daily basis, often without realizing it. If you meditate, if you zone out on the golf course, if you escape into music, a good book, movie or TV, missing your off-ramp while driving on the freeway, and the drowsy relaxation experienced immediately before going to sleep and upon awakening are examples of hypnotic states. During these periods our subconscious mind is very receptive to suggestions coming from ourselves or others, and that trance state can be used to create suggestions for your subconscious mind to help you make a wide range of improvements in your life.
Hypnosis has been approved as a method since 1958 by the American Medical Association, and now it's being actively investigated by the National Institutes of Health, and practiced at the Mayo Clinic and at medical schools from Stanford to Harvard, as an effective adjunct to conventional medicine. You can create powerful, lasting changes. What Does It Feel Like To Be Hypnotized? You are not asleep or unconscious during the hypnosis session. In fact, you are mentally alert, physically relaxed, and extremely aware of all that is happening around you, especially what the hypnotherapist is saying, and you are in complete control during the session. You can remember everything that happens during the session and will leave refreshed, alert, relaxed and feeling great! Will I Do Anything That I Do Not Want To Do? Absolutely nobody can be placed in a hypnotic trance against their will. Even a highly skilled hypnotherapist needs your cooperation in order to induce a trance. The only person capable of controlling your subconscious mind is you. You cannot and will not ever be compelled to do or say anything under hypnosis that is in conflict with your personal, moral, or ethical standards, and/or stated desires. Unless you want to reveal information during hypnosis, the information in your subconscious mind will remain hidden. California Senate Bill 577 California Senate Bill 577, passed at the beginning of 2003, helps guarantee the publics access to complementary healing arts such as massage, aromatherapy, and hypnotherapy for problems that fall outside the normal scope of licensed medical practice. Millions of Californians now regularly avail themselves of these services, which unlike licensed healing arts, convectional medicine, psychotherapy, family therapy; etc., do not require medical training or credentials. California Senate Bill 577 builds on the California Business and Professions Code # 2908 which governs the practice of Hypnotherapists, and recognized hypnotherapy as a valid method for "vocational and avocational self-improvement”. Questions To Ask A Hypnotherapist: Whilst California does guarantee your access to hypnosis services, it does not regulate their quality in any way. Since hypnotherapy is self-regulating business, the quality of training and services available to the public varies. Some of the professional hypnotherapists practicing today took training that might be as brief as a weekend or a single week and as long as one year. 1. Ask to see the hypnotherapist’s disclosure statement. Hypnotherapists are required by law to have you read and sign a full statement of their legal status, theory, training, and experience. 2. Ask where the hypnotherapist learnt hypnotherapy, how long did they study, and how long have they practiced it professionally? The best training involves hundreds of hours of classroom time, specialized seminars, and months of supervised internship. 3. Ask the hypnotherapist if they give a free consultation to discuss the issues you wish to work on. This will enable you to ask questions, discuss the fees, and feel comfortable with the hypnotherapist and their office. You can discuss how many sessions may be required, but since everyone is different it may not be possible to give an exact number of sessions. Many issues can be handled quickly such as smoking cession, fear of flying, fear of public speaking, improving study skills, test anxiety, improving sports performance, childbirth preparation, overcoming procrastination, time management and building self confidence and self esteem. Some issues take a longer period of time and these may include weight management, health issues and changing your life script.
